Since November 1, 2008 several of the Starbucks stores in and around Memphis, TN (including Southaven, MS) have been participating in their second annual "Scoops for Troops" project. This year the recipient of the bags of coffee donated, mostly by local patrons of the stores, is 3rd BCT, 1st ID, 6-4 Cavalry. Since many of the remote outposts where the coffee is being shipped have little or no electricity Dana, Chrisine and Lane (along with employees from other stores) spent countless hours grinding the coffee so it will be "ready to go" when it arrives in Afghanistan.

Several of the Starbucks stores in the Memphis metro area are having drives to collect coffee for the 6/4 CAV currently deployed to northeastern Afghanistan. I received an email today with photos of the first shipment being repacked for delivery out to the remote firebases and outposts.
